Creating Simple Schedules

This topic explains how to create a simple schedule for a maintenance group.
Simple schedules provide the basic scheduling functionality for maintenance groups that perform small, relatively straightforward jobs. Using simple schedules, you can schedule tasks for a specific date or during a specific week without having to manage multiple schedules and track availability.
With simple schedules, you do not need to create templates or a schedule hierarchy. Just assign planned work order tasks to a maintenance group and then set the planned start date or work week. You cannot specify the time when the work should be done or how long it will take, and you cannot track the availability of requirements.
In order to use simple scheduling, you must create one schedule for each maintenance group that uses simple scheduling. This schedule is used by the system to track simple schedule entries.
Note: A maintenance group that uses simple schedules must be included in the maintenance group hierarchy before you create its simple schedule. For information on adding a maintenance group to the hierarchy, please see Setting up the Maintenance Group Hierarchy.
